Water damage could be a vital problem for owners and companies alike. Understanding the water damage restoration process is crucial for mitigating the results of this kind of damage and for restoring properties to their pre-loss situation. The process usually begins with an assessment of the damage, which is a critical step to determine the extent of the issue and the suitable steps for restoration.


Initially, professionals will conduct a thorough inspection of the affected space. This contains checking for hidden moisture in partitions, flooring, and even ceilings. Various instruments, corresponding to mo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ras, may be utilized to establish water presence that's not readily visible. The evaluation not only identifies the source of the water but additionally helps in formulating a restoration plan.


After the evaluation, the following step entails water extraction. This step is important to reduce additional damages and begins promptly to forestall extra moisture from being absorbed by partitions and furnishings. Powerful pumps and vacuums are used in this stage to remove standing water from the affected areas. The sooner this is done, the higher the outcome in phrases of stopping mold development and structural damage.

Once the majority of the water has been extracted, drying is the subsequent important section. High-capacity followers, dehumidifiers, and different specialised equipment are employed to totally dry out the affected structures and supplies. This process can take several days, relying on the quantity of water, the type of materials involved, and environmental elements. Monitoring humidity ranges is important to ensure the world is drying effectively.




While the drying process is underway, it is vital to deal with any contaminated water points. If the water is classified as black water, which is usually contaminated by sewage or different hazardous materials, particular protocols must be adopted. This consists of not only the removal of the contaminated materials but in addition the sanitization of the world to eliminate well being risks.


Once every little thing has been adequately dried, restoration can begin. This phase usually entails repairs, which can embody rebuilding damaged sections of drywall, replacing flooring, or even reconstructing complete rooms. Depending on the extent of the damage, it could contain significant renovation work, requiring the experience of assorted professionals such as contractors, electricians, and plumbers.


It’s important to doc all phases of the restoration process meticulously. This includes taking images and making records of damages, repairs, and expenditures. Such documentation is invaluable for insurance coverage claims, as many policies require evidence of the damage and the mitigation steps taken to alleviate it.

A widespread however typically ignored side of the restoration process is addressing potential mold development. Mold can start to develop within 24 to forty eight hours after water publicity. Regular checks are important during the drying section to prevent any mold spores from proliferating. Flood damage restoration experts in Lexington Kentucky. If mold is discovered, it should be eliminated by certified professionals to make sure complete eradication and to mitigate any well being risks


Once the bodily repairs and mold remediation efforts are full, the finishing touches could be applied. This section often contains painting, refinishing, and other aesthetic improvements that restore the property to its unique state. Throughout this process, communication with the property owner is vital to ensure that expectations are aligned and that the finished product meets their standards.


Throughout the whole water damage restoration process, timely action is crucial. Each stage builds on the last, and delays can lead to further damage and issues. Promptly addressing water issues not only protects the property but additionally the well being and safety of its occupants.

The first step is to assess the damage and guarantee security by identifying any potential hazards. This could involve shutting off electrical methods and figuring out the supply of water intrusion.


How lengthy does the water damage restoration process sometimes take?


The duration can range based mostly on the extent of the damage, however most processes take anyplace from a couple of days to several weeks. Factors such as drying time, repair work, and the complexity of the restoration affect the timeline.

Will my insurance coverage cover water damage restoration?


Coverage is dependent upon your particular insurance coverage. Generally, insurance policies cowl sudden and unintentional water damage but might exclude flood damage or neglect. It's important to consult together with your insurance coverage provider for readability.

How can I prevent water damage before it occurs?


Regular upkeep, such as checking for leaks, cleaning gutters, and making certain proper drainage, may help prevent potential water damage. Installing sump pumps and waterproofing basements may also be efficient.

What are the health risks associated with water damage?


Water damage can result in mold growth, which poses well being risks such as respiratory points and allergic reactions. Prompt restoration reduces these risks significantly.
